Key Player Trades Anticipated Ahead of IPL 2027 Season
Ahead of the IPL 2027 season, trade discussions are intensifying with several high-profile players expected to change teams. Notably, Hardik Pandya is likely to leave Mumbai Indians following a challenging 2026 season as captain, with multiple franchises expressing interest. Additionally, players like Rishabh Pant and Yashasvi Jaiswal are also anticipated to be traded as teams reassess their squads and leadership roles for the upcoming season.
